Transaction c5bc378902378958fc53a62684d81a02d6e66fe2468f31ea71710f48450a2270
1 Input
2 Outputs
- c5bc378902378958fc53a62684d81a02d6e66fe2468f31ea71710f48450a2270:0
- c5bc378902378958fc53a62684d81a02d6e66fe2468f31ea71710f48450a2270:1
value 52553
address 32L5iS11tNXxFaWLKd1SDnHZfcKmxLkiEL
value 1514801
address 1MMMxcpYr3WbMyHKqJTVpCJfhu1btexSd2